StructorizerHandbuch DE

REPEAT-Schleife

Der Text eines Schleifenelements vom Typ „REPEAT UNTIL" soll einen Booleschen Ausdruck (eine logische Aussage) enthalten, der die Ausstiegsbedingung der Schleife darstellt.

Eine REPEAT-Schleife fĂŒhrt eine Folge von Anweisungen — den Schleifenrumpf — wiederholt aus, bis die Ausstiegsbedingung wahr wird. Wenn die Bedingung beim Eintreten in das Schleifenelement zu falsch ausgewertet wird, wird der Schleifenrumpf dennoch mindestens einmal ausgefĂŒhrt.

Bitte beachten Sie:
Der Standardtext kann unter Preferences â€ș Structures geĂ€ndert werden.

So fĂŒgen Sie eine REPEAT-Schleife zu Ihrem Diagramm hinzu:

  1. WĂ€hlen Sie das Element aus, an dem die REPEAT-Schleife eingefĂŒgt werden soll, und klicken Sie dann auf die REPEAT-Schleifen-SchaltflĂ€che in der Symbolleiste (oder wĂ€hlen Sie den entsprechenden MenĂŒpunkt im KontextmenĂŒ oder Diagram-MenĂŒ):
    REPEAT-Schleife auswÀhlen
    REPEAT-Schleife auswÀhlen
  2. Geben Sie einen Booleschen Ausdruck als Ausstiegsbedingung ein:
    REPEAT-Schleife bearbeiten
    REPEAT-Schleife bearbeiten
  3. FĂŒgen Sie Anweisungen (oder beliebige andere Elemente) dem Schleifenrumpf hinzu:
    Anweisung in die REPEAT-Schleife einfĂŒgen
    Anweisung in die REPEAT-Schleife einfĂŒgen
    (Beachten Sie das kleine rote Dreieck im Schleifenelement, das auf eine zugehörige Analyser-Warnung in der unteren Berichtsliste hinweist. Diese Markierungen wurden mit Version 3.30-14 eingefĂŒhrt. Die Analyser-Warnung — und damit das rote FĂ€hnchen — verschwindet, sobald die beabsichtigte INPUT-Anweisung fĂŒr die Variable chosen eingefĂŒgt wurde. Eine kurze ErlĂ€uterung finden Sie auch auf der WHILE-Seite.)
  4. Wenn mehr als eine Anweisung als Rumpf ausgefĂŒhrt werden soll, fĂŒgen Sie einfach weitere Elemente nach oder vor dem ersten hinzu.
    Weitere Anweisung vor der ersten in die REPEAT-Schleife einfĂŒgen
    Weitere Anweisung vor der ersten in die REPEAT-Schleife einfĂŒgen
    Da wir eine zusĂ€tzliche Anweisung vor dem ausgewĂ€hlten INPUT-Element einfĂŒgen möchten, halten wir die <Shift>-Taste gedrĂŒckt, wĂ€hrend wir auf die entsprechende Element-SchaltflĂ€che in der Symbolleiste klicken 

  5. Wenn Sie weitere Anweisungen nach (oder vor) der gesamten REPEAT-Schleife hinzufĂŒgen möchten, mĂŒssen Sie zunĂ€chst den Schleifenfuß auswĂ€hlen:
    Anweisung nach der REPEAT-Schleife hinzufĂŒgen
    Anweisung nach der REPEAT-Schleife hinzufĂŒgen
  6. So sieht die fertige (und bereits gespeicherte) Version nun aus:
    Fertige REPEAT-Schleife
    Fertige REPEAT-Schleife

Sie können das Diagramm nun mit dem Executor testen oder debuggen, als Code exportieren usw.

Demo herunterladen